Place summary

Swanbridge Bay is a natural landmark located in South Wales, within the parishes of Sully and Lavernock. This coastal area is characterised by its scenic views and natural beauty. The bay provides opportunities for coastal walks and wildlife observation, making it a notable feature of the local landscape. The postcode for Swanbridge Bay is CF64.
